Much like the infamous "hostname was not match" error message, there's
another SSL error that people run into that isn't clear how to
troubleshoot.
err: Could not send report: SSL_connect returned=1 errno=0
state=SSLv3 read server certificate B: certificate verify failed.
As far as I can tell this only ever happens when the clock is off on the
master or client. People seem to think it will happen other times, but
I haven't been able to reproduce it other ways - missing private key,
revoked cert, offline CA all have their own errors. I googled around
and the only thing I've seen for this error in relation to puppet is the
time sync problem.
So the error message text just has some additional info to suggest you
check your clocks.

The introduction of composite namevars caused the resource title used in
resource aliases to be set as an array, even when the resource only had one
namevar. This would fail to conflict with non-alias entries in the resource
table, which used a string for the title, even though the single element array
contained the same string.
Now, we flatten the key used in the resource table, so that single element
arrays are represented as strings, and will properly conflict with resource
titles.

Part of the "social contract" of Faces, Actions and Options is that the
metadata we collect is authoritative: it covers everything that is possible.
In the initial release we didn't enforce that around options. If you passed
an unknown option in the hash, we just silently ignored it in validation and
made it available down in the action.
Now, instead, we enforce that rule. If you pass an unknown option we raise an
error and complain; anything that gets to the action will be listed in the set
of inspectable options.
Cases that depended on this behaviour to pass arbitrary content in the hash
should be rewritten to move that content down a level: take a hash value for
one option, and use that for your free content.

When we invoke an action, we parse a set of options. These have a canonical
name, and optionally a set of aliases. For example, :bar might have :b as an
alias to allow a short name to be given.
Previously we would just pass this on as received; if you passed :bar you got
:bar, and if you passed :b you got :b. This works, but means that every
action has to write the same code to extract the appropriate version of an
option from whatever set of aliases might be passed.
Now, instead, we centralize that and always pass options as their canonical
name to the action code. This makes it simpler to work with. (This happens
before any validation, or other user-supplied, code to simplify everything
that handles options.)

The agent/apply/device man pages mentioned the 2 and 4 exit codes, but didn't
mention that they can combine to make 6 if there are both changes and failures.
This commit adds the missing information to all three man pages.
